Have you been tweeting about SAS Global Forum 2019 recently, e.g. using hashtag #SASGF? If so - you represent one of the nodes in this network graph created using SAS Visual Analytics. An edge is generated if you were mentioned in a tweet or have retweeted someone else tweet. No surprise that @SASSoftware' own Twitter account represents the center of this graph - given it's frequent reference via mentioning. It accounts for about 16% of all collected tweets.

 

(Update: March, 2019)

I decided to re-run the analysis and generate another snapshot of the poster using latest account activities over the last month. Not surprisingly SAS' own Twitter account is still at the center of the graph (expected given the hashtags used to filter the tweets) - but interesting to see how many more people start tweeting about #SASGF in general as we get closer to the event. I also added a key-actor analysis at the bottom right corner to visualize key players in the network. You can read more about social network analysis in this blog. The final update included the addition of Twitter profile pictures. I added pictures for the top 100 identities given their network centrality values.
